Great Geneva is a historic home located near Camden, Kent County, Delaware. It was built in about 1765, and is a 2-1/2-story, brick, hall-and-parlor plan dwelling with a small frame kitchen wing. The layout is an adaptation of the Resurrection Manor plan. It is associated with the prominent Hunn family and the local Quaker community. The house was an important station on the Underground Railroad.
